City government appoints new district heads for Kesklinn and Pirita
At today’s meeting, the Tallinn City Government appointed new district governors for Kesklinn and Pirita. Starting from August 20th, Ahti Kallikorm will lead the Kesklinn district, and Ivan Lavrentjev will head the Pirita district.

Innovation project to be tested on Tallinn City Government's main building
On Monday, January 15, GScan OÜ, one of the four winners of Tallinnovation 2023, will begin measuring the cross-section of the exterior facade of the Tallinn City Government's main building (located at Vabaduse väljak 7) using muon scanners. The measurements will last approximately three weeks.
Tallinn lowers speed limits on 80 streets
The speed limits will be lowered on Tallinn's streets to ensure safer traffic. The maximum speed allowed will be 30 km/h on a number of inner district roads and 40 km/h on some of the larger streets in the city centre.
STARTERtallinn 2022 winner develops digital home technical passport
On Wednesday, 14 December, Team DoBu was announced as the winner of the STARTERtallinn Autumn 2022 Grand Prix at the Proto Discovery Factory. The digital platform sends reminders to homeowners about home maintenance and warranties.
